AI Summary
-
Amends Arizona Revised Statutes section 41-609 to require postsecondary institutions to request certification as an Arizona veterans' supportive campus, and mandates the Department of Veterans' Services maintain a list of certified campuses on its website.
-
List must include links to campus websites, a statement that the list is not comprehensive, and a disclaimer that the department has not verified information or endorsed any sponsor offerings.
-
Requires each certified Arizona veterans' supportive campus to submit reports to the department on December 31 and June 30 of each year detailing the number of veterans enrolled and graduating.
-
Defines "Arizona veterans' supportive campus" as a postsecondary institution offering eight specific services including student veteran surveys, campus steering committees, sensitivity training for faculty and staff, orientation programs, peer mentoring, military base outreach, one-stop resource centers, and community-based collaborations for financial support.
